Job Summary
The Manufacturing Engineer will support the machining department by providing daily operational support and assisting with new process design to better serve customers.
Responsibilities include equipment runoff support for new product development, troubleshooting technical problems, and recommending solutions to reduce manufacturing costs and improve product quality.
The role involves collaborating with various team members, leading training exercises for new machinists, and evaluating potential equipment purchases to ensure process support.
